Article: Album Review

Petra's Recession Seven: Live In Chicago

Read "Live In Chicago" reviewed by Jack Huntley


Petra van Nuis' voice is at once alluring and robust. Her tone alternates between delicate playfulness and declarative strength, perfectly suiting the combination of hot jazz and standards on Live In Chicago, an enchanting portrait of her band, Petra's Recession Seven. And oh, what a band it is--capable of captivating backing as well as exciting soloing.

Article: Album Review

Bob Lark and his Alumni Big Band: Reunion

Read "Reunion" reviewed by Edward Blanco


Veteran jazz trumpeter and flugelhorn master Dr. Bob Lark has directed many big bands in more than 20 years as Director of Jazz Studies at DePaul University in Chicago, Illinois.
